14 %description
15 Ferm is a tool to maintain complex firewalls, without having the
16 trouble to rewrite the complex rules over and over again. Ferm
17 allows the entire firewall rule set to be stored in a separate
18 file, and to be loaded with one command. The firewall configuration
19 resembles structured programming-like language, which can contain
20 levels and lists.
